AUGUSTA — The University of Maine at Augusta will hold open house for prospective students and families from 3 to 5 p.m. Tuesday, Oct. 16, in the Michael Klahr Center on the UMA campus.

Prospective students can take a campus tour, sit in on a class, attend the Academic Program & Student Life Information Fair, hear from a panel of current students and meet with admissions counselors who will waive the application fee for those interested in applying.

Also, transfer students can receive tentative transfer credit evaluations.
